I'm trying to use check_jmx to check the size of my ActiveMQ queue.  The
command I'm using is

check_jmx -U service:jmx:rmi:///jndi/rmi://*<external_ip>*:*1099*/jmxrmi -O
*
org.apache.activemq:BrokerName=TrackingWebAMQBroker61616,Type=Queue,Destination=queue
* -A *QueueSize* -w *500* -c *1000*

I've tried it both from my monitoring machine and the machine the queue is
running on, but whenever I try it from the command line on either, it just
sits there.  The nagios monitoring page says  (Service Check Timed Out)

The ActiveMQ is running in a web application in Geronimo 2.2.1.

I'm able to get it to work on a local machine, but I'm running into this
problem on an Amazon EC2 instance.
